Abstract
Since conversion disorder was thoroughly described by Pierre Janet psychiatric findings have traditionally been the only available source of contribution to the clarification of the phenomena. Some recent cognitive approaches though, have tried to explain conversion paralysis in terms of a disconnection phenomenon supposedly causative of degeneration in motor information processes. These approaches though relevant are purely theoretical, and only in recent years has neurological research provided sufficient evidence to commence developing a neuropsychological theory of conversion paralysis. Defined cortical regions like the anterior cingulate cortex (ACC) and orbitofrontal cortex (OFC) have been found to be related to conversion and hypnotic paralysis, while on the other hand, psychological evidence linking hypnotizability and conversion has also emerged. This paper attempts to relate some neurological and psychological evidence in a first step towards a general theory of conversion paralysis.
